Contact
Please use this form to send email to PR contact of this press release:
Scholar Rock Announces Positive Final Results from Phase 1 Clinical Trial of SRK-015 in Healthy Volunteers
TO:
Please use this form to send email to PR contact of this press release:
Scholar Rock Announces Positive Final Results from Phase 1 Clinical Trial of SRK-015 in Healthy Volunteers
TO: